At this week's SAPPHIRE NOW conference, SAP has discussed partnerships, launches and product updates, all of which combine too reaffirm the company's commitment to building a diverse mobile-developer ecosystem. Foremost among these include the unveiling of the EHS SafetyMate App, a joint venture between SAP and Mobiquity, and the Mobile Apps Partner Program, which is designed to make it easier for small developers to get access to SAP's Sybase Unwired Platform.... read more
